First of all, the ink core is the "heart" of the printer, which stores the ink required for printing. Different types of printers use different types of ink cores, such as ink cartridges, ink bags, etc. The design and quality of the ink core directly affects the printing quality and durability. High-quality ink cores can provide clear and stable printing results while reducing ink waste and extending the service life of the printer.
Secondly, the choice of ink core also has an important impact on printing costs and environmental protection. Some high-quality ink cores use environmentally friendly materials and recyclable designs, reducing the impact of the printing process on the environment. At the same time, their durability and stability can also reduce printing costs and improve printing efficiency, saving users time and money.
In addition, the ink core also has intelligent functions, which can realize intelligent monitoring and management of the printer. Some advanced ink cores are equipped with chips or sensors that can monitor ink usage in real time and remind users to replace the ink core to avoid affecting the printing effect due to ink exhaustion. This intelligent management method improves the reliability and stability of the printer and reduces the user's operation and maintenance costs.

Application of TTO Printer
Thermal transfer printer (TTO Printer) plays an important role in modern industry and is widely used in many fields, especially in the food, medicine, daily necessities and electronic product packaging industries. Its main function is to print the production date, shelf life, barcode and other information on various packaging materials through thermal transfer technology.

24mm TTO printers and 32mm TTO printers have their own characteristics in technical specifications and are suitable for different needs. 24mm TTO printers usually attract SMEs with their compact design and lower cost, suitable for printing smaller barcodes and labels, and the speed can usually reach 300mm per minute. In contrast, 32mm TTO printers offer a wider printing format, suitable for larger packages, and can also reach a speed of 400mm per minute, suitable for efficient production lines. Both support a variety of ink types and have excellent print clarity and durability, which can meet the needs of different industries.

The working principle of a UV laser marking machine revolves around the process of photochemical ablation. When the UV laser beam hits the surface of a material, it breaks the molecular bonds directly without generating significant heat, unlike traditional laser marking methods. This “cold” marking process ensures that the surrounding material is not damaged or altered, which is particularly beneficial for marking sensitive materials like plastics, glass, and certain metals.
